How Passing Yards Per Game Reads

Passing yards per game highlights how aggressively a team can move the ball through the air after sacks and negative plays are accounted for, which separates explosive passing attacks from volume-only offenses. On this 2018 leaderboard, the visible range runs 358.6 to 239.3, with Ohio State setting the pace.
